#702d12 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#702d12 is composed of 43.9% red, 17.6% green and 7.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 59.8% magenta, 83.9% yellow and 56.1% black. It has a hue angle of 17.2 degrees, a saturation of 72.3% and a lightness of 25.5%. #702d12 color hex could be obtained by blending #e05a24 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#663300.

#702d12 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#702d12 has RGB values of R:112, G:45, B:18 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.6, Y:0.84, K:0.56. Its decimal value is 7351570.
